The error message you're seeing—`Host is already in use by another container`—indicates that Docker is trying to create a MySQL container, but the hostname or port you specified is already being used by another container.

Here are some steps you can take to resolve this issue:

### 1. Check for Running Containers
You might have another MySQL container running that is using the same host or port. Run the following command to list all running containers:

docker ps

Look for any container that is using MySQL (typically port `3306`).

### 2. Stop or Remove the Conflicting Container
If you find a conflicting container, you can stop or remove it:

– **Stop the Container**:

docker stop <container_id>

– **Remove the Container** (if you don't need it anymore):

docker rm <container_id>

### 3. Check for Existing MySQL Services
If you don't see any running containers, it's possible that the MySQL service is running on your host machine. You can check for this with:

– On **Windows**:

netstat -ano | findstr :3306

– On **Linux/macOS**:

sudo lsof -i :3306

If you find a process using port `3306`, you may need to stop it.

### 4. Change MySQL Container Ports
If stopping the conflicting service isn't an option, you can change the port mapping for your MySQL container in your `docker-compose.yml` file. For example:

services:
  mysql:
    image: mysql:latest
    ports:
      - "3307:3306"  # Change to a different host port
    environment:
      MYSQL_ROOT_PASSWORD: secret

In this example, MySQL will be accessible on port `3307` instead of the default `3306`.

### 5. Remove Unused Docker Resources
If none of the above solutions work, you can try cleaning up unused Docker resources:

docker system prune -f
docker volume prune -f

This will remove any unused images, containers, and volumes.

The command you are using to import a SQL file into your MySQL Docker container seems to have a syntax issue. Here's the corrected command and explanation:

### Corrected Command:

docker exec -i other-mysql mysql -u root -p'rootpassword' site_db < ./applications/site.sql

### Explanation:
1. **`-u root`**: Specifies the MySQL user as `root`.
2. **`-p'rootpassword'`**: The `-p` option for the password should be immediately followed by the password itself without any spaces. Enclose the password in single quotes if it contains special characters.
3. **`site_db`**: This is the name of the database where you want to import the data.
4. **`< ./applications/site.sql`**: This redirects the contents of your `site.sql` file into the MySQL command.

### Common Issues and Fixes:

1. **Access Denied or Incorrect Password**:
– Make sure the `rootpassword` is correct and matches the one you set in your `docker-compose.yml` or MySQL configuration.

2. **Database Does Not Exist**:
– Ensure the database `site_db` exists before running the import. You can create it using:

docker exec -i other-mysql mysql -u root -p'rootpassword' -e "CREATE DATABASE IF NOT EXISTS site_db;"

3. **Container Name Mismatch**:
– Double-check that the container name `other-mysql` is correct by running:

docker ps

4. **File Path Issues**:
– Ensure the file path `./applications/site.sql` is correct and accessible. If it's not found, provide the full path or use an absolute path:

docker exec -i other-mysql mysql -u root -p'rootpassword' site_db < /full/path/to/applications/site.sql

5. **Permissions Issues**:
– If you're facing permission issues, ensure that the user running the command has access to the file.
